hello everyone, I have a vector composed of 34 rows by 40 columns, I would like to calculate the average value of each row (therefore a 34x1) and then find the column of the starting vector that is closest to that column made up of average values, to then be able to find the corresponding column number . how can do it? thanks

[m,i] = min(vecnorm(veT-mean(veT,2)))

I don't know where to place the command.
Your question was that you have a (34x40) matrix, so you should place the command in your code after the matrix is formed - so most probably out of all at the end. And yes, the "i" refers to the column which is most similar to the average column (if you measure "similarity" by the 2-norm of the difference of the columns with the average column).

and then "m" instead what would it correspond to?
Torsten
Torsten 2022 年 3 月 12 日
This is the minimum value itself, i.e. the minimum 2-norm of the difference between the columns and the average column.
